Ewing kept Century in the game, no question about it. Century and Mayo are a lot alike, in that they both rely heavily on goaltending and are too undisciplined and take too many lazy penalties to do much more than scare good teams. WBL had 2 extended 5 on 3's and didn't score, cripes, Albert Lea had 5 power play goals Saturday.

2 of WBL goals, including the shorthanded one were directly attributed to 1 specific Panther deciding backchecking was a crime. Too many penalties for reaching and not moving thier feet. Century did have a lot of chances, they missed the net a bunch. If you're giving up odd man rushes to Century you have problems and WBL gave up more odd man rushes than anyone I've seen, including Austin.

WBL moves the puck well, often too well trying to get the perfect shot instead of just a quality shot. They're goalie also played well and they did a great job of not retailiting which led to some PP chances that most teams wouldn't have gotten. They're a good team, the better team.

One odd note was that someone in the crowd had a whistle and liked to blow it on occasion, in the JV game all but one player came to a halt and that WBL player scored nearly uncontested. A couple of times in the varsity game the whistle was heard, once everyone stopped so the refs picked up the puck with a 'what the heck?' look.
